DeepSeek V4 Pro Official Release and Grok 4.6 Launch: Performance and Pricing Insights
DeepSeek V4‑Pro‑0813 and Grok 4.6 were released simultaneously, with Grok achieving a 65.9% DeepSWE score and low $2/$6 API pricing, while DeepSeek’s V4‑Pro scores 62.7% on DeepSWE, adds a Responses API for Codex, and hints at an upcoming Harness internal test.
Release Overview
DeepSeek released the official V4‑Pro‑0813 model at the same time as xAI’s Grok 4.6, marking a rapid “double‑shot” in the LLM landscape.
Grok 4.6 Performance
On knowledge‑work benchmarks (GDPVal‑AA v2, AA‑Briefcase, Harvey LAB) Grok 4.6 achieved leading scores. Its programming ability, measured by DeepSWE, rose from 54 % in 4.5 to 65.9 %, though it still trails the absolute top.
Pricing Comparison
Grok’s standard API remains cheap at $2 per input token and $6 per output token, making its output cost only one‑fifth of GPT‑5.6 Sol.
DeepSeek V4‑Pro‑0813 Capabilities
DeepSeek’s V4‑Pro‑0813 adds stronger agent abilities and a new Responses API that can be connected directly to Codex. In the DeepSWE benchmark it scored 62.7 %, surpassing GLM‑5.2 (46.2 %) and Opus 4.8 (58.0 %).
Users are warned that the API may have been updated to 0813 while the web UI and other entry points have not yet caught up, so early tests might still hit the older version.
Upcoming Harness (DSH) Internal Test
DeepSeek’s own Harness platform, abbreviated DSH, is reportedly entering an internal beta, though details are limited to leaked messages from a test group.
